    Plant Care & Growing Tips

    To ensure a successful harvest of your elephant garlic seeds, proper care and planting techniques are essential. Elephant garlic thrives in well-drained soil and requires adequate sunlight. Plant individual cloves (which are technically bulbils) with the pointed end up, about 4-6 inches deep and 6-8 inches apart. A good rule of thumb is to plant in the fall for a summer harvest, typically allowing 8-9 months for maturation. For optimal growth, provide a sunny location with at least 6-8 hours of direct sunlight daily. This will encourage the formation of large, healthy bulbs.

    Watering should be consistent, especially during dry periods, but avoid overwatering, which can lead to rot. The soil should remain consistently moist but not waterlogged. A neutral soil pH is ideal, and amending the soil with compost or other organic matter before planting can greatly improve drainage and fertility. Fertilize in early spring with a balanced organic fertilizer to support robust growth. Keep the planting area free of weeds, as they can compete with your jumbo garlic cloves for nutrients and moisture. Pest and disease issues are generally minimal for organic elephant garlic, but keep an eye out for common garden pests and address them promptly with organic solutions if needed.     Frequently Asked Questions

    • Q: How big does elephant garlic get? A: Elephant garlic produces very large bulbs, typically 3 to 5 inches in diameter, with individual cloves also being much larger than regular garlic. The plants themselves can grow 2-3 feet tall.
    • Q: Is this an indoor or outdoor plant? A: Elephant garlic seeds are best suited for outdoor planting in garden beds or large containers, as they require ample space and sunlight to develop their large bulbs.
    • Q: How much sunlight does elephant garlic need? A: Elephant garlic thrives in full sun, requiring at least 6-8 hours of direct sunlight per day for optimal growth and bulb development.
    • Q: Is elephant garlic easy to care for? A: Yes, elephant garlic is considered relatively easy to grow, making it a good choice for gardeners of all experience levels. It requires well-drained soil and consistent watering.

    • Q: When is the best time to plant elephant garlic? A: The ideal time to plant elephant garlic seeds is in the fall, about 4-6 weeks before the first hard frost. This allows the roots to establish before winter, leading to larger bulbs the following summer.
    • Q: Can I use elephant garlic in cooking? A: Absolutely! Elephant garlic has a milder, sweeter flavor than traditional garlic, making it excellent for roasting, grilling, and adding a subtle garlic flavor to various dishes. It’s a culinary favorite.
    • Q: What USDA hardiness zones are suitable for growing elephant garlic? A: Elephant garlic is generally hardy in USDA Zones 3-9. It can tolerate cold winters but benefits from mulching in colder regions. This makes our USA grown garlic widely adaptable.
    • Q: What kind of soil does elephant garlic prefer? A: Elephant garlic prefers well-draining, fertile soil with a neutral pH. Amending heavy soils with organic matter like compost improves drainage and provides nutrients for these jumbo garlic cloves.
    • Q: How long until I can harvest elephant garlic? A: If planted in the fall, elephant garlic typically takes about 8-9 months to mature, with harvest usually occurring in late spring to early summer when the lower leaves start to yellow and fall over.
